Two personalities from the horse racing industry are suspected of having illegally sold semen from the stallion Varenne, a legendary trotter. The suspects are being prosecuted in Italy for “fraud”, the lawyer of one of the accused told AFP on Tuesday.

Walter Ferrero, boss of the Varenne Forever company responsible for managing the stallion’s coverings, and Roberto Brischetto, head of the stud farm where Varenne enjoys a peaceful retirement near Turin, in the north of Italy, are said to have sold the semen of the stallion. stallion to breeders, without informing the owners of the breeding stock.

The Turin public prosecutor’s office has closed its investigations and a judge must now rule on whether or not to refer the two men to court. “We are calm,” however, assured AFP Me Enrico Calabrese, lawyer for Walter Ferrero.

The scam would have given “thousands of illegitimate sons” to the double champion, winner in 2001 and 2002 of the Prix d’Amérique, the most famous French trotting race, according to the daily “La Stampa”.

In 2018 alone, the suspects pocketed 200,000 euros. They presented themselves as the owners of the stallion and signed contracts directly with the breeders, at the expense of the legitimate owner of the horse, the Neapolitan company Varenne Futurity, which filed a complaint in 2019.

“Each foal needs, to be registered, documents” on which its parents appear, making any attempt to cheat difficult, argues Me Calabrese. “The concept of ‘illegitimate son’ cannot exist,” according to him.

Varenne, now 29 years old, retired from sports in 2002.
